  • The Hab, Mumbai

    The art of sewing comes alive at The Hab, a one-stop shopping destination in Mumbai, India, for all things sewing. The colorful store offers a fresh and youthful take on one of retailing’s more staid, and slightly old-fashioned, categories, and more than lives up to its motto: “A hipper side of sewing.”

  • Food Lion exhibit gives kids taste of grocery biz

    SALISBURY, N.C. — The future grocers of America will get a taste of what its like to work in the industry, thanks to a new, interactive exhibit by Food Lion on display at the Children's Museum in Winston-Salem, N.C.

    Children will be able to go behind miniature-sized counters and cash registers and pretend they are checking out customers. They will also be able to experience three preparation areas to further allow them to imagine they are Food Lion associates.

  • Macy's CEO wins mother of all dad awards

    NEW YORK, NY — The National Father’s Day Council, a nonprofit that recognizes modern day role model fathers, has named Terry Lundgren, chairman, president and CEO of Macy’s Inc., as a recipient of its 2013 "Father of the Year" Award. Lundgren joins President Bill Clinton, Founder of the William J. Clinton Foundation and 42nd President of the United States, as a fellow honoree. The awards will be presented at the 72nd Annual Father of the Year Awards in New York City on Tuesday, June 11. 

  • Kohl’s donates $2 million to Discovery World

    Menomonee Falls, Wis. -- Kohl’s Corp. announced a $2 million donation to Discovery World in Milwaukee, over three years to continue support for Kohl’s Design It!, an educational program allowing kids to use advanced technology to turn design into reality. The donation comes from the Kohl’s Cares cause merchandise program which sells special merchandise, including plush toys and books, and donates 100% of the net profit to benefit children’s health and education initiatives nationwide.
